BEAUTY. GRIEF. MINDS. EVERYTHING IS DIVISIBLE From LEE S. HAWKE, author of THE CHANGELING AND THE SUN (published by
Ideomancer Speculative Fiction Magazine) comes DIVISION: A COLLECTION OF SCIENCE
FICTION FAIRYTALES. Featuring 7 original, fairytale-inspired science fiction short stories, this collection
explores the division between mind, body, technology, and humanity in Hawke’s
trademark haunting style. Inside:
A chronically ill civilian discovers that his immune system may be the key to human
survival A schoolgirl tries to escape her demons through levels of virtual reality A data analyst falls in love with a software coder during a forced government
assignment A young boy is confronted with a horrifying truth about his constructed world A jaded medical technician rediscovers the meaning of beauty A girl scrambles to escape a horrifying alien invasion in a futuristic dystopia, and A spaceship engineer struggles with the death of her only daughter.
Metaphysical and visionary, this collection of fantastic fiction combines humor, wonder,
horror and humanity to create an enduring anthology of fairy tales for adults.
